#374aa8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#374aa8 is composed of 21.6% red, 29%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.3% cyan, 56%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 229.9 degrees, a saturation of 50.7% and a lightness of 43.7%. #374aa8 color hex could be obtained by blending #6e94ff with #000051.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#374aa8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020205 is the darkest color, while #f6f7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#374aa8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6c75 is the less saturated color, while #0428db is the most saturated one.
